初始Numpy一、什么是Numpy?简单来说,Numpy 是 Python 的一个科学计算包,包含了多维数组以及多维数组的操作。 Numpy 的核心是 ndarray 对象,这个对象封装了同质数据类型的n维数组。起名 ndarray 的原因就是因为是 n-dimension-array 的简写。二、ndarray 与 python 原生 array 有什么区别NumPy 数组在创建时有固
文章目录将array格式的图像保存至路径中案例 将array格式的图像保存至路径中灰度数字图像是每个像素只有一个采样颜色的图像。这类图像通常显示为从最暗黑色到最亮的白色的灰度def save_image(im, i): # 对图像进行反相处理 im = 255 - im # 转换数组的类型 a = im.astype(np.uint8) output_path
什么是NumPy?NumPy是用于处理数组的python库。它还具有在线性代数,傅立叶变换和矩阵领域工作的功能。NumPy由Travis Oliphant于2005年创建。 这是一个开源项目。NumPy代表数值PythonPython中有满足数组目的的列表,但是处理起来很慢。NumPy旨在提供一个比传统Python列表快50倍的数组对象。NumPy中的数组对象称为ndarray,它提供了许多支持
abs(x)返回x的绝对值 all(x)如果列表或者元组x所有元素不为0、’’、False或者iterable为空,all(iterable)返回True,否则返回False;注意:空元组、空列表返回值为True,这里要特别注意。 any() 函数用于判断给定的可迭代参数 iterable 是否全部为 False,则返回 False,如果有一个为 True,则返回 True。 元素除了是 0、空、
# 如何实现Python数组间隔输出 作为一名经验丰富的开发者,我将教会你如何实现Python数组间隔输出。首先,让我们通过以下步骤来了解整个流程: ```mermaid gantt title Python数组间隔输出流程 section 理解问题: 5分 确定问题: 10分 编写代码: 15分 调试代码: 10分 测试代码: 10分 ```
原创 2024-04-21 05:42:14
36阅读
# 使用Python输出数组大小 在数据科学和编程中,数组(Array)是一个非常重要的概念。数组是一种数据结构,可以存储多个值,我们常常使用它来进行数据操作。本文将介绍如何使用Python输出数组的大小,以及其中的一些相关知识。 ## 数组的基本操作 在Python中,我们通常使用NumPy库来创建和操作数组。NumPy是一个强大的数学库,提供了多维数组对象,以及对数组进行快速操作的功能。
原创 2024-08-23 04:01:27
37阅读
Numpy快速入门1 创建Numpy对象(1) np.array(2)其他创建函数2 索引与切片(1)基本索引与切片(2)布尔型索引(3) 花式索引3 数学运算(1)数组运算(2)矩阵运算4 统计方法基本统计方法5 函数(1)一元通用函数(2)二元通用函数6 其他方法(1)转置(2)np.where7 应用(1)文本(2)图像(3)音频Reference NumPy(Numerical Pyth
如何使用Python输出数组值 作为一名经验丰富的开发者,我将指导你如何使用Python输出数组值。在开始之前,我们先来了解一下整个过程的流程。 流程图如下所示: ```mermaid graph TD A[开始] --> B[定义数组] B --> C[输出数组值] C --> D[结束] ``` 现在,让我们一步一步地来实现这个过程。 步骤1:定义数组 首先,我们需要定义一个数组,用
原创 2024-01-18 08:37:58
65阅读
# 实现Python数组输出列 ## 介绍 在Python中,数组是一种常见的数据结构,用于存储多个数值。有时候,我们需要将一个数组按列进行输出,以便更好地展示数据或进行后续处理。本文将向你介绍如何使用Python来实现数组按列输出的操作。 ## 步骤 为了更好地理解整个过程,以下是实现"Python数组输出列"的步骤的一个简单的表格。 | 步骤 | 描述 | | ---- | ----
原创 2023-08-21 06:06:30
191阅读
# Python中数组的单个输出 Python是一种功能强大的编程语言,广泛用于数据处理、科学计算和机器学习等多个领域。在Python中,我们常常需要操作数组来存储和处理数据。本文将介绍如何在Python输出数组的单个元素,并提供代码示例,帮助您更好地理解这一概念。 ## 1. 什么是数组? 在编程中,数组(array)是一种存储多个相同类型的数据的结构。与Python中的列表(list)
原创 2024-08-04 05:37:24
43阅读
## Python数组输出大小的实现 作为一名经验丰富的开发者,我将为你介绍如何在Python输出数组的大小。首先,我会使用表格展示整个流程的步骤,然后逐步解释每一步需要做什么,并提供相应的代码和注释。 ### 流程步骤 下面是整个流程的步骤,用表格展示: | 步骤 | 描述 | |---------|-
原创 2023-11-02 14:24:38
45阅读
# Python 中数组输出 CSV 文件的完整指南 在数据科学和数据分析领域,处理数据的能力至关重要。Python 是一个非常流行的编程语言,因其丰富的库和简洁的语法广泛应用于数据处理。本文将详细介绍如何使用 Python 的数组(列表)将数据输出到 CSV 文件,同时也会介绍一些相关的工具和概念。 ## 1. 什么是 CSV 文件? CSV(Comma-Separated Values)
原创 2024-10-24 03:49:39
90阅读
## 在Python中使用列表输出数组:基础及示例 Python是一种高效且灵活的编程语言,广泛应用于数据科学和图像处理等领域。在这些领域中,数据的存储和操作显得尤为重要。列表(list)是Python中最常用的数据结构之一,而数组(array)则是一种更为高效的数据表示形式。本文将介绍如何将Python列表转化为数组,并提供相应的代码示例。 ### 列表与数组的区别 在Python中,列表
原创 2024-10-18 05:17:37
21阅读
numpy 是什么 1. 简单来说,Numpy 是 Python 的一个科学计算包,包含了多维数组以及多维数组的操作。 2. Numpy 的核心是 ndarray 对象,这个对象封装了同种数据类型的n维数组3. ndarray中的每个元素在内存中使用相同大小的块。 ndarray中的每个元素是数据类型对象的对象(称为 dtype)。 adarray:由两部分组成 ① 实际的数据
numpy是一个多维数组库,意味着你可以使用它存储各种数据:一维数组、二维数组、三维数组、四维数组等。numpy array与list的区别最主要的区别在于速度列表速度很慢,而numpy速度很快。一个原因是numpy使用固定类型,例如在我们创建numpy一个3×4的整数矩阵时,numpy中的元素我们根据我们的需要可以设置为int32、int16、int8,以节约内存。import numpy as
在数据分析中,经常涉及numpy中的ndarray对象与pandas的Series和DataFrame对象之间的转换,让一些开发者产生了困惑。本文将简单介绍这三种数据类型,并以金融市场数据为例,给出相关对象之间转换的具体示例。ndarray数组对象NumPy中的ndarray是一个多维数组对象,该对象由两部分组成:实际的数据;描述这些数据的元数据。大部分的数组操作仅仅修改元数据部分,而不改变底层的
方法一:在plt.savefig()中添加bbox_inches = 'tight'与pad_inches=01 import matplotlib.pyplot as plt 2 from PIL import Image 3 import os 4 5 def save_img1(img, img_name): 6 plt.figure(figsize=(1024, 102
转载 2023-07-13 16:49:23
347阅读
# Python输出Array到文件的全面指南 在数据分析和处理的过程中,很多时候我们需要将数据存储到文件中,以便后续的分析和使用。Python作为一门功能强大的编程语言,提供了多种方式来实现这一需求。本文将介绍如何将数组(Array输出到文件中,配合状态图与关系图的使用,帮助大家理解过程和数据结构。 ## 一、Python中的数组 在Python中,数组常常使用列表(List)或NumP
原创 2024-08-20 07:53:57
36阅读
# Python 打印输出 Array 入门指南 在学习编程的过程中,理解如何输出数据结构是非常重要的。在 Python 中,数组通常是使用列表(list)来实现的。当我们想要输出一个数组(列表)时,使用 `print` 函数就可以了。本文将详细介绍如何实现这一过程,给出具体的步骤和代码示例,以帮助刚入行的小白理解并实践。 ## 整体流程 为了方便理解,下面是打印输出 Python 列表的步
原创 2024-09-09 07:14:50
71阅读
实现将Python数组输出到txt文件的过程可以分为以下几个步骤: 步骤 | 代码 | 说明 -----|--------|----- 1 | `import numpy as np` | 首先,我们需要导入numpy库,以便使用其中的数组功能。 2 | `data = np.array([1, 2, 3, 4, 5])` | 创建一个数组,这里用一个简单的例子来说明,数
原创 2024-01-06 11:49:33
178阅读
  • 1
  • 2
  • 3
  • 4
  • 5